Maynilad Water Services, Inc.
Maynilad is the water and wastewater services provider for the 17 cities and municipalities of the West Zone of Greater Metro Manila — the largest water concessionaire in the Philippines by customer base, serving more than nine million people.

Serving the West Zone of Greater Metro Manila
Maynilad was formed in 1997 and signed a 25-year concession agreement with the Metropolitan Waterworks and Sewerage System (MWSS) on February 21, 1997, effective August 1 of that year — making it the private concessionaire for the West Zone, as Manila Water took the East.
Its service area covers the cities of Caloocan, Las Piñas, Malabon, Muntinlupa, Navotas, Parañaque, Pasay, and Valenzuela, most of the City of Manila, and portions of Quezon City and Makati. In 2007, a consortium led by Metro Pacific Investments Corporation and DMCI Holdings took over the company. The concession was extended in 2009, and a revised concession agreement executed on May 18, 2021 confirmed its continuation until July 31, 2037.
From Privatization to Sustainable Growth
Key milestones in Maynilad's West Zone concession.
West Zone Concession
Maynilad is formed by Benpres Holdings and Ondeo Water Services after winning the bid to run West Zone water and wastewater services, signing a 25-year concession agreement with MWSS.
New Ownership
A consortium led by Metro Pacific Investments Corporation and DMCI Holdings takes over the company.
Concession Extended
The MWSS Board of Trustees approves a 15-year extension of the concession agreement.
Revised Concession Agreement
A revised concession agreement confirms the continuation of the West Zone concession until July 31, 2037.
